Partager via


RoleAssignmentCommonProperties Constructeur

Définition

Initialise une nouvelle instance de RoleAssignmentCommonProperties.

public RoleAssignmentCommonProperties (string roleId, string principalId, string userName, System.Collections.Generic.IEnumerable<string> dataTypeScope, string principalType, Azure.ResourceManager.NetworkAnalytics.Models.DataProductUserRole role);
new Azure.ResourceManager.NetworkAnalytics.Models.RoleAssignmentCommonProperties : string * string * string * seq<string> * string * Azure.ResourceManager.NetworkAnalytics.Models.DataProductUserRole -> Azure.ResourceManager.NetworkAnalytics.Models.RoleAssignmentCommonProperties
Public Sub New (roleId As String, principalId As String, userName As String, dataTypeScope As IEnumerable(Of String), principalType As String, role As DataProductUserRole)

Paramètres

roleId
String

ID de rôle du rôle Built-In.

principalId
String

ID d’objet du principal ou du groupe de sécurité AAD.

userName
String

Nom d’utilisateur.

dataTypeScope
IEnumerable<String>

Étendue du type de données au niveau de laquelle l’attribution de rôle est créée.

principalType
String

Type de l’ID du principal : Utilisateur, Groupe ou ServicePrincipal.

role
DataProductUserRole

Rôle Produit de données à attribuer à un utilisateur.

Exceptions

roleId, principalId, userNamedataTypeScope ou principalType a la valeur Null.

S’applique à